Here’s a glimpse of what you can typically find inside the Ericsson Air 5121 Datasheet:

  • Frequency Bands: Specifies the supported frequency ranges for 5G and legacy technologies.
  • Output Power: Indicates the maximum transmit power of the radio unit.
  • Modulation Schemes: Lists the supported modulation techniques for efficient data transmission.
  • Receiver Sensitivity: Defines the minimum signal strength required for successful data reception.
  • Power Consumption: Provides information about the unit’s power usage under different operating conditions.
  • Physical Dimensions and Weight: Important considerations for installation and site planning.

Datasheets like the Ericsson Air 5121 Datasheet are indispensable tools for several reasons. Consider these scenarios:

  1. Network Planning: Engineers use the datasheet to determine the number of Air 5121 units needed to cover a specific area with the desired 5G performance.
  2. Interference Mitigation: Understanding the radio’s specifications helps in identifying and mitigating potential interference issues.
  3. Troubleshooting: When performance issues arise, the datasheet serves as a reference point for diagnosing and resolving problems.
